Understanding the Basics: What Does It Mean to Research Stocks?

At its core, learning how to research stocks means gathering and analyzing information about a company or asset before making a buy or sell decision. In the crypto world, this process often extends to digital asset tokens, ETFs, and related products. The goal is to assess the potential risks and rewards, identify trends, and avoid common pitfalls.

Key elements of stock research include:

  • Company fundamentals: Revenue, profit margins, debt, and growth prospects.
  • Market trends: Industry developments, regulatory changes, and macroeconomic factors.
  • Technical analysis: Price charts, trading volume, and momentum indicators.
  • Sentiment analysis: News coverage, social media trends, and investor behavior.

For crypto assets, it’s also important to review on-chain data, tokenomics, and security records.

Recent Market Trends: Why Research Matters More Than Ever

As of October 30, 2025, global markets are experiencing heightened volatility. According to multiple sources, the U.S. Federal Reserve recently cut rates by 25 basis points and announced a $1.5 trillion liquidity injection. This policy shift has already impacted both traditional stocks and digital assets. For example, Bitcoin briefly dipped to $109,000 before analysts predicted a potential rebound due to increased liquidity (Source: CryptoTale, 2025-10-29).

Meanwhile, spot ETH ETFs in the U.S. saw a net outflow of $81.07 million on October 29, with only BlackRock’s ETHA recording a net inflow of $21.74 million (Source: The Block, 2025-10-29). These rapid changes highlight the importance of knowing how to research stocks and related products before reacting to market news.

Regulatory scrutiny is also increasing. Hong Kong’s Securities and Futures Commission is evaluating whether new guidelines are needed for companies managing digital asset treasuries, warning investors about the risks of high premiums and limited transparency (Source: South China Morning Post, 2025-10-29).

Step-by-Step Guide: How to Research Stocks Effectively

To master how to research stocks, follow these practical steps:

  1. Start with Official Sources: Always verify news and data from primary sources like company filings, regulatory announcements, and reputable financial news outlets. Avoid acting on rumors or unconfirmed reports.
  2. Analyze Financial Statements: Review bal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ow reports. For crypto projects, check token distribution, treasury holdings, and audit results.
  3. Evaluate Market Position: Compare the company or asset to its peers. Look at market share, competitive advantages, and recent performance metrics such as market cap and daily trading volume.
  4. Monitor Regulatory Developments: Stay updated on new rules or investigations that could affect your investment. Regulatory changes can have immediate impacts, especially in crypto and fintech sectors.
  5. Track On-Chain and Technical Data: For digital assets, use blockchain explorers to monitor wallet growth, transaction activity, and staking statistics. For stocks, use charting tools to identify trends and support/resistance levels.
  6. Assess Sentiment and News Flow: Read recent news, analyst reports, and community discussions. Pay attention to sudden shifts in sentiment, which can signal upcoming volatility.
  7. Understand the Macro Environment: Consider how interest rates, inflation, and global events might influence asset prices. For example, the recent Fed rate cut and liquidity injection are expected to impact risk appetite across markets.

Remember, how to research stocks is not about predicting the future but about making informed decisions based on available evidence.

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them

Even experienced investors can fall into traps when researching stocks. Here are some frequent errors and tips to steer clear:

  • Relying on Hype: Don’t base decisions solely on trending topics or social media buzz. Always cross-check with factual data.
  • Ignoring Risk Factors: Every investment carries risk. Review potential downsides, such as regulatory actions, security breaches, or sudden outflows (as seen with spot ETH ETFs).
  • Overlooking Liquidity: Thinly traded assets can be hard to exit during market stress. Check daily trading volumes and order book depth.
  • Neglecting Portfolio Diversification: Avoid putting all your capital into a single asset or sector. Diversification helps manage risk, especially during uncertain times.
  • Failing to Stay Updated: Markets move quickly. Set up alerts for major news, earnings releases, and regulatory updates.

By following a disciplined approach to how to research stocks, you can reduce emotional decision-making and improve your long-term results.
